I'll write some info about prepaid SIM card of South Korea.


1. kt olleh SIMple Charge

kt Expat Blog :: Using your device has never been SIMpler?olleh SIMple!

* There are "Prepaid" packages of kt, but olleh SIMple is cheaper and also provides longer validity.

* Data plans exists: kt Expat Blog :: Prepaid Rate Plans (Prepaid Data Plus package)
* There are olleh SIMple data packages and its price plan is the same as Prepaid Data Plus package.
* kt offers unlimited olleh WiFi access to data plan users, except for 100MB plan.

* There is no international roaming.


2. SK 7mobile

SK telink 7 mobile (click "English" on the top-right)

* MVNO service which provides cheap international call rates.

* Prepaid data: 0.01 KRW per 0.5KB (20 KRW/MB)
* WiFi: 110 KRW/day (access to T wifi zone; T wifi (Korean page))

* There is no international roaming.

Quote:
Originally Posted by Marschel View Post
Are there any Prepaid aka Pay As You Go plans which includes LTE?
In my knowledge, there's no LTE PAYG plan yet.

Most of subscribers are using post-paid plans in Korea, so PAYG plans are not competitive now.
